在HTML中使用ng-repeat指令可以循环遍历一个数组或对象,并将其渲染到页面上。如果想要将ng-repeat中的对象发送到JavaScript函数中,可以通过以下步骤实现:
<button ng-click="sendObjectToFunction(obj)">发送对象</button>
$scope.sendObjectToFunction = function(obj) {
// 在这里处理接收到的对象
console.log(obj);
};
这样,当点击"发送对象"按钮时,ng-repeat中的对象将作为参数传递给sendObjectToFunction函数,并在控制台中打印出来。
需要注意的是,ng-repeat中的对象可以通过$index属性来获取其在数组或对象中的索引。如果需要将索引一并传递给JavaScript函数,可以将$index作为参数传递给函数。
这种方法适用于任何前端开发框架,不仅限于AngularJS。它可以用于将对象从HTML发送到JavaScript函数,以便进一步处理或执行其他操作。
腾讯云相关产品和产品介绍链接地址:
AngularJS ng-model 指令
ng-model 指令用于绑定应用程序数据到HTML 控制器(input,select,textarea)的值
ng-model指令
ng-model指令可以将输入域的值与AngularJS 创建的变量绑定。
实例:
AngularJS Select(选项框)
AngularJS 可是使用数组或对象创建一个下拉列表选项。
使用ng-options创建选项框
在AngularJS 中我们可以使用ng-option指令来创建一个下拉列表,列表通过对象和数组循环输出
实例:
序号 | 商品 | 单 08 实习第十周继续
1.ng-repeat获取每个input里的数据
1)html
<button ng-click="add()">add</button>
{{item.id}} 扫码添加站长 进交流群 领取专属 10元无门槛券 手把手带您无忧上云 相关资讯活动推荐 |
---|